A piece of Ukraine settled on the White Continent as Vernadsky Research Base. The entirety of Antarctica sees only 1,000-5,000 transient tenants depending on the time of year; these are the scientists that inhabit the two dozen research stations that dot the winter wonderland. After a few days of communing with nature, it’s nice to find friendly faces (and even share a shot of vodka with them!). Take a tour around Vernadsky and learn about all the interesting work they’re up to; then, buy a keepsake from their small shop. Research bases primarily serve the scientific community, but few outposts like Vernadsky open their doors to visitors.
